git mr怎么用

worktile 其他 1668

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    git mr是一种特殊的git命令,用于创建和管理Merge Request(合并请求)的操作。下面是git mr的用法:

    1. 创建Merge Request:
    “`
    git mr create <源分支> <目标分支>
    “`
    这条命令将会在Git服务器上创建一个Merge Request,并将源分支的提交合并到目标分支中。

    2. 查看Merge Request:
    “`
    git mr show
    “`
    这条命令将列出当前仓库中所有的Merge Request,并显示其详细信息。

    3. 合并Merge Request:
    “`
    git mr merge
    “`
    这条命令用于合并指定ID的Merge Request,将其提交合并到目标分支中。

    4. 关闭Merge Request:
    “`
    git mr close
    “`
    这条命令用于关闭指定ID的Merge Request,将其标记为已关闭。

    5. 更新Merge Request:
    “`
    git mr update
    “`
    这条命令用于更新指定ID的Merge Request,可以修改其标题、描述等信息。

    6. 删除Merge Request:
    “`
    git mr delete
    “`
    这条命令用于删除指定ID的Merge Request,将其从Git服务器中删除。

    以上是git mr的基本用法,可以根据实际需求进行相应操作。需要注意的是,git mr命令可能会根据不同的Git平台有所不同,具体的使用方式可以参考相应平台的文档或帮助信息。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Git 提供了一个命令叫做 `git mr`,它是 `git merge-request` 的缩写。这个命令主要用于将一个分支的更改合并到另一个分支,并创建一个合并请求。下面是关于 `git mr` 的详细介绍:

    1. 创建合并请求:使用 `git mr` 命令可以将当前所在分支的更改推送到远程仓库,并创建一个合并请求。首先,确保当前所在分支的更改已经提交并推送到远程仓库。然后,切换到要合并到的目标分支,使用 `git mr <要合并的分支>` 命令来创建合并请求。例如,如果要将 `feature` 分支合并到 `master` 分支,可以使用命令 `git mr feature`。

    2. 添加合并请求的标题和描述:创建合并请求后,Git 会自动打开一个文本编辑器,让你输入合并请求的标题和描述。填写完毕后保存并关闭编辑器。

    3. 审查合并请求:合并请求创建后,可以使用 Git 仓库管理系统(如 GitHub、GitLab)的界面来查看和审查合并请求。你可以查看更改的文件、代码差异等,并进行评论和讨论。合并请求也包含了 CI/CD 流水线的结果,以便审查者可以查看自动化测试是否通过。

    4. 解决代码冲突:如果合并请求中的更改与目标分支上的更改产生冲突,你需要先解决这些冲突。在 Git 仓库管理系统的界面上,你可以查看带有冲突标记的文件,并手动编辑这些文件以解决冲突。然后提交解决冲突的更改。

    5. 合并合并请求:一旦合并请求的所有问题都已解决,审查者可以选择合并合并请求。这样,目标分支将会包含来自合并请求的更改。可以在 Git 仓库管理系统的界面上完成此操作。一旦合并成功,你会收到通知,并可以删除源分支(如果你愿意)。

    总之,使用 `git mr` 命令可以方便地创建合并请求,并进行代码审查和合并操作。这是一个非常有用的功能,特别是在多人协作开发和代码审查的情况下。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Git是一种版本控制工具,而 git mr 是 GitLab CI/CD 的一个特定命令,用于创建一个Merge Request。下面我将详细介绍如何使用它。

    ## 步骤一:准备工作

    1. 确保你已经在本地安装了 Git,并且已经配置好了 GitLab 的访问权限。
    2. 在本地克隆项目的仓库,并切换到你需要创建 Merge Request 的分支上。

    ## 步骤二:创建 Merge Request

    1. 打开命令行界面,进入到项目的目录。
    2. 运行以下命令来创建 Merge Request:

    “`shell
    git mr branch-name
    “`

    这里的 `branch-name`,即你想要创建 Merge Request 的分支名称。如果分支名中有特殊字符,可以使用类似于引号包裹的方式来传递参数。

    3. GitLab 将会打开一个新的 Merge Request 页面,你可以在页面上为该 Merge Request 添加标题、描述等信息。
    4. 在 Merge Request 页面上,选择目标分支和源分支,然后点击 “Create Merge Request” 按钮即可完成创建。

    ## 步骤三:进一步设置

    在上述步骤中,我们已经成功地创建了一个 Merge Request。然而,我们可能还需要进一步设置一些选项。

    1. 在 Merge Request 页面上,你可以为该 Merge Request 添加详细的描述、标记相关的问题等。
    2. 你还可以添加一些 Reviewer,他们可以对你的代码进行审核。
    3. 如果你希望在合并之前运行自动化测试,你可以配置 GitLab CI/CD 来执行这些测试。

    ## 步骤四:处理反馈

    一旦你的 Merge Request 创建成功,他人可能会对你的代码进行修改或者提出建议。你需要及时的处理这些反馈。

    1. 你可以通过查看 Merge Request 页面上的评论和修改记录来了解他人对你的代码的评论和修改。
    2. 针对他人的评论,你可以回复他们或者进行进一步的讨论。
    3. 如果有必要,你可以根据他人的建议对代码进行修改并提交新的 commit。

    ## 结论

    通过使用 git mr 命令,我们可以在 GitLab 上创建 Merge Request,并与团队成员共同合作来审查和改进代码。这个过程有助于保证代码的质量和可维护性,并促进团队合作。希望上述步骤能够对你有所帮助。如果还有其他问题,欢迎提问!

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部